Position Summary The CNC Router Operator - Wood is responsible for setting up, operating, and troubleshooting CNC wood routing machines, including Anderson, Thermwood, Rover, and Biesse equipment. This role produces precision-engineered wood components that meet Palmer Hamilton's quality, safety, and production standards. The ideal candidate has hands-on CNC routing experience, strong mechanical aptitude, and a passion for accuracy and craftsmanship. This position offers opportunities for growth, cross-training, and advancement within a team-oriented manufacturing environment. Essential Duties and Responsibilities CNC Setup, Operation & Production Set up, operate, and monitor CNC wood routing machines, including Anderson, Thermwood, Rover, and Biesse equipment. Load and unload materials safely while ensuring proper fixturing and alignment. Troubleshoot machine issues, make program adjustments as needed, and escalate complex problems appropriately. Meet or exceed established production rates while maintaining quality and safety standards. Accurately track production data, run times, and material usage. Quality Control & Inspection Perform in-process and final inspections to ensure components meet dimensional, finish, and quality requirements. Read and interpret blueprints, routers, CAD/CAM outputs, and production documentation. Use measuring tools to verify accuracy and identify nonconforming parts. Identify and report defects or process issues promptly to supervisors or team leads. Maintenance & Equipment Care Perform routine cleaning, tool changes, and minor preventative maintenance on CNC equipment. Ensure tooling, fixtures, and work areas are properly maintained and organized. Support continuous improvement efforts related to CNC operations and efficiency. Teamwork & Collaboration Collaborate with production teammates to meet workflow demands and production goals. Communicate effectively with supervisors, programmers, and support departments. Participate in training, cross-training, and skill development opportunities. Knowledge, Skills, and Competencies Strong mechanical aptitude and troubleshooting skills. Experience operating 3-axis CNC routers; wood fabrication experience preferred. Ability to read and interpret blueprints, routers, and production documents. Solid math skills including add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division. Strong attention to detail and commitment to quality craftsmanship. Effective communication and teamwork skills. Ability to work independently and in a fast-paced manufacturing environment. Work Environment Work is performed in a manufacturing environment. The employee may be exposed to noise, dust, wood particles, temperature variations, and moving machinery. Qualifications High school diploma or equivalent required. 1 to 2 years of CNC router machining experience required; wood CNC experience preferred. Ability to lift, carry, push, or pull materials weighing up to 35 pounds regularly. Comfort working in a production environment with moving equipment and machinery. Position Expectations Produce consistent, high-quality CNC-routed components. Meet production schedules and performance expectations. Maintain safe, clean, and organized work areas. Demonstrate reliability, accountability, and a strong work ethic. Contribute positively to team culture and continuous improvement. Physical Demands The physical demands described are representative of those required to successfully perform the essential functions of this position.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ions. This role requires frequent standing, walking, bending, reaching, and repetitive motion.
